Yes, I do recommend this game, but with certain conditions. This is a very crude/adult game. If you are sensitive to vulgar language/sexual subjects/drug abuse/etc. don't play it. if you can see past the over-the-top subject matter and enjoy the cool art, nice music, interesting puzzles, and such, then you'll enjoy it. I did need a guide on occasion because it wasn't always obvious what the player needed to do. All in all, I enjoyed it well enough, though I will say the crudeness went a bit overboard many times, even for me. :D

Stepped into this game knowing nothing about it at all, not even genre. Was surprised by the language and course humor given the graphics style. Got into the puzzles (it's a puzzle game), and really enjoyed those. They were a great balance of difficulty for me. I was able to completed all of them without getting stuck to the point where I felt like I was wasting time or needed to look something up, but I spent a good amount of time noodling over some of them. Others were fairly trivial. There's not a ton that needs doing between one puzzle and the next, other than talking to folks to set up the contrived basis for why you need to do the puzzle, which is where the juvenile jokes and language comes in. The humor was pretty hit or miss, but if you don't mind the language you'll probably get a few chuckles out of it at some point, and some head shakes at other points. Overall it's one of those "good puzzle game if you can put up with all the stuff going on around it" type games.

[h1]Short-Review[/h1] Playing through the game i really thought to myself most of the time: who is this game for? It is an adventure or rather solely a puzzle game. There is no story whatsoever. You are hinted for a big revelation at the end but it was another crude ♥♥♥♥ joke. Yeah the whole game is mostly fart and ♥♥♥♥ jokes, and not good ones. It is juvenile humor, but at the same time not made for kids. The artstyle is cartoonish and "cute" yet the gameplay and some puzzles are absolutely brutal. Not recommended.
